Comment from stonesage
This is an interesting view but I think it could have done better if you had just had either 1) just the ship with the horizon in background, or 2) leave the ship out and focus on the majestic beauty of the skyscrapers.
By doing it the way you have, it kind of detracts from the detail of the ships line and rigging.
